Position Overview

The Healthcare Data Analyst manages and organizes Verdas healthcare data using common industry standard technologies and solutions. They will work closely with Operations, Clinical, and IT leadership to analyze and interpret this data, playing a crucial role in researching and identifying trends and patterns that can inform Verda decision making and operations. They will develop an in-depth understanding of the underlying data and proper business uses to translate end-user data and information requirements into a format to aid various Verda teams in drawing insight from that data. This includes creating queries, visualizations, algorithms, and reports.

This role is responsible for collecting and integrating data from disparate sources, analyzing data to uncover trends and patterns, presenting information and suggesting improvements based on data analysis, understanding healthcare operations and systems, creating data models that capture a wide range of healthcare operations, and recommending ways to increase healthcare quality and reduce costs.

This role reports to the Chief Information Officer (CIO) and will work closely with other executive leadership including Chief Medical Officer (CMO), Chief Operations Officer (COO), and other executive leadership.

Job Description
  • Develop and implement clinical decision support tools and analytics that assist Verda leadership in making evidence-based decisions, producing clinical guidelines, and evolving best practices.
  • Develop and implement analytical trending reports to uncover patterns and communicate that information to suggest improvements.
  • Build data models that support analytical and decision support efforts by collecting and integrating data from disparate internal and external sources.
  • Based upon data analysis, recommend ways to increase healthcare quality or reduce health plan costs.

Minimum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ree preferred in Healthcare Informatics, Computer Science, Statistics, Mathematics, or a related field
  • Healthcare analytics certifications such as Certified Health Data Analyst (CHDA) or Certified Professional in Healthcare Information and Management Systems (CPHIMS) or equivalent preferred
  • 3+ years experience with T-SQL, relational databases, and/or common data Microsoft analytics tools (i.e. PowerBI, SSRS,etc)
  • Demonstrated experience in healthcare operational, clinical, and/or administrative data is preferred
  • Demonstrated experience with health plan contracting or risk and capitation payment models is preferred

Professional Competencies
  • Proficient in Microsoft Suite (Excel, PowerPoint, Project, Outlook, Word, Visio, etc.)
  • Extensive experience in T-SQL use for queries, stored procedures and functions
  • Experience with relational databases and common commercial analytics tools, including building data marts, data cubes, and other data visualization techniques
  • Knowledge of medical terminology, including ICD-10, CPT and HCPCS.
  • Strong analytical skills with the ability to collect, organize, analyze, and disseminate significant amounts of information with attention to detail and accuracy.
